Transaction 61ec05dcdf8bb24a543989b73d1ded0833634f75950d24b69ee1732c0e1ae3a5
1 Input
1 Output
-
61ec05dcdf8bb24a543989b73d1ded0833634f75950d24b69ee1732c0e1ae3a5:0
- value
- 341206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a50103d89724b4d70ee96d3621b172cf591a75c OP_EQUAL
- address
- 3469QSH1MipnHTbR7ZE5PmH3c2AkGv5xnR